The Security in Practice Seminar brings together researchers, practitioners and policy-makers who share an interest in current practices within the field of stability and security operations. The seminar series draws on resource persons within this community to share both experiences and theoretical perspectives, and aims at being a forum for open and critical debate.

 

 

 

The seminar is hosted by the Department of Security and Conflict Management which publishes the report series entitled Security in Practice and Policy Briefs .
